From d2ab41aea4ce7b1f133ab07fe4e81a4abb38e8aa Mon Sep 17 00:00:00 2001 From: Stanislav Makar Date: Thu, 8 Dec 2016 18:54:35 +0200 Subject: [PATCH] Declare Ukrainian Closes: #345 --- app/assets/javascripts/components/containers/mastodon.jsx | 3 ++- app/helpers/settings_helper.rb | 1 + config/application.rb | 2 +- 3 files changed, 4 insertions(+), 2 deletions(-) diff --git a/app/assets/javascripts/components/containers/mastodon.jsx b/app/assets/javascripts/components/containers/mastodon.jsx index c42582bfd..69fe2d07f 100644 --- a/app/assets/javascripts/components/containers/mastodon.jsx +++ b/app/assets/javascripts/components/containers/mastodon.jsx @@ -41,6 +41,7 @@ import es from 'react-intl/locale-data/es'; import fr from 'react-intl/locale-data/fr'; import pt from 'react-intl/locale-data/pt'; import hu from 'react-intl/locale-data/hu'; +import uk from 'react-intl/locale-data/uk'; import getMessagesForLocale from '../locales'; const store = configureStore(); @@ -49,7 +50,7 @@ const browserHistory = useRouterHistory(createBrowserHistory)({ basename: '/web' }); -addLocaleData([...en, ...de, ...es, ...fr, ...pt, ...hu]); +addLocaleData([...en, ...de, ...es, ...fr, ...pt, ...hu, ...uk]); const Mastodon = React.createClass({ diff --git a/app/helpers/settings_helper.rb b/app/helpers/settings_helper.rb index 26c4cd58f..fa569e73a 100644 --- a/app/helpers/settings_helper.rb +++ b/app/helpers/settings_helper.rb @@ -8,6 +8,7 @@ module SettingsHelper pt: 'Português', fr: 'Français', hu: 'Magyar', + uk: 'Українська', }.freeze def human_locale(locale) diff --git a/config/application.rb b/config/application.rb index 1e5fd9c7c..427c0e2ba 100644 --- a/config/application.rb +++ b/config/application.rb @@ -20,7 +20,7 @@ module Mastodon # The default locale is :en and all translations from config/locales/*.rb,yml are auto loaded. # config.i18n.load_path += Dir[Rails.root.join('my', 'locales', '*.{rb,yml}').to_s] - config.i18n.available_locales = [:en, :de, :es, :pt, :fr, :hu] + config.i18n.available_locales = [:en, :de, :es, :pt, :fr, :hu, :uk] config.i18n.default_locale = :en # config.paths.add File.join('app', 'api'), glob: File.join('**', '*.rb')